Advertisement
Antropex

Untitled

Jan 1st, 2017
3,146
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
PHP 8.08 KB | None | 0 0
  1. <html>
  2.  
  3. <?PHP
  4. include $_SERVER['DOCUMENT_ROOT']."/config/config.php";
  5. include $_SERVER['DOCUMENT_ROOT']."/config/functions.php";
  6.  
  7.  
  8. ?>
  9. <head>
  10.  
  11.     <meta charset="utf-8">
  12.     <meta http-equiv="X-UA-Compatible" content="IE=edge">
  13.     <meta name="viewport" content="width=device-width, initial-scale=1">
  14.     <meta name="description" content="">
  15.     <meta name="author" content="">
  16.  
  17.     <title>SB Admin 2 - Bootstrap Admin Theme</title>
  18. <script src="https://ajax.googleapis.com/ajax/libs/jquery/1.12.2/jquery.min.js"></script>
  19.     <!-- Bootstrap Core CSS -->
  20.     <link href="../bower_components/bootstrap/dist/css/bootstrap.min.css" rel="stylesheet">
  21.  
  22.     <!-- MetisMenu CSS -->
  23.     <link href="../bower_components/metisMenu/dist/metisMenu.min.css" rel="stylesheet">
  24.  
  25.     <!-- Timeline CSS -->
  26.     <link href="../dist/css/timeline.css" rel="stylesheet">
  27.  
  28.     <!-- Custom CSS -->
  29.     <link href="../dist/css/sb-admin-2.css" rel="stylesheet">
  30.  
  31.     <!-- DataTables CSS -->
  32.     <link href="../bower_components/datatables-plugins/integration/bootstrap/3/dataTables.bootstrap.css" rel="stylesheet">
  33.  
  34.     <!-- DataTables Responsive CSS -->
  35.     <link href="../bower_components/datatables-responsive/css/dataTables.responsive.css" rel="stylesheet">
  36.    
  37.     <!-- Morris Charts CSS -->
  38.     <link href="../bower_components/morrisjs/morris.css" rel="stylesheet">
  39.  
  40.     <!-- Custom Fonts -->
  41.     <link href="../bower_components/font-awesome/css/font-awesome.min.css" rel="stylesheet" type="text/css">
  42.  
  43.     <!-- HTML5 Shim and Respond.js IE8 support of HTML5 elements and media queries -->
  44.     <!-- WARNING: Respond.js doesn't work if you view the page via file:// -->
  45.     <!--[if lt IE 9]>
  46.         <script src="https://oss.maxcdn.com/libs/html5shiv/3.7.0/html5shiv.js"></script>
  47.         <script src="https://oss.maxcdn.com/libs/respond.js/1.4.2/respond.min.js"></script>
  48.     <![endif]-->
  49.    
  50.  
  51.     <style>
  52. <!--
  53. .verticaltext {
  54. writing-mode: tb-rl;
  55. filter: flipv fliph;
  56. }
  57. -->
  58. </style>   
  59. </head>            
  60. <head>
  61.   <script src="http://code.jquery.com/jquery-latest.js"></script>
  62. <script>
  63.  
  64.                    
  65. //var d = 0;
  66. function myLoop () {           //  create a loop function
  67.    setTimeout(function () {    //  call a 3s setTimeout when the loop is called
  68.      var i = 1;                //  set your counter to 1
  69.        
  70.        
  71.         $('#pokaz' + d).slideToggle('normal');
  72.        if( d > ($('#count').html())){
  73.             location.reload();
  74.        }
  75.                                 //  your code here
  76.       d++;                     //  increment the counter
  77.       //if (i < 10) {            //  if the counter < 10, call the loop function
  78.          myLoop();             //  ..  again which will trigger another
  79.       }                        //  ..  setTimeout()
  80.    }, 7000)
  81. }
  82.  
  83. myLoop();
  84.  
  85.  
  86.  
  87. </script>
  88.  
  89. </head>
  90. <body>
  91. </body>
  92.  
  93. <?PHP
  94. $q = 0;
  95.                                            
  96.                                             $data = time(); // aktualny czas
  97.  
  98.                                             $Tydzien=date('W');//Ustawia numer tygodnia
  99.                                            
  100.                                            
  101.                                              if(date("H",$data)>=16)//Nazywa dni tygodnia po Polsku i przesuwa dzień i tydzień na następny poniedziałek
  102.                                                 {$data = $data + 86400;}
  103.                                            
  104.                                             $a=0;
  105.                                             $b=0;
  106.                                             $c = 0;
  107.                                             While($b<3 AND $a<14){//Przeszukje baze do póki nie znajdzie 3 wyników, lub ilość prób wyniesie wiecej niż 14
  108.                                                
  109.                                                 if($a>0)
  110.                                                 $data = $data + 86400;
  111.                                                  
  112.                                                  
  113.                                                    
  114.                                                
  115.                                                 $dzien_tyg = date("l",$data);  
  116.                                                 If($dzien_tyg == 'Monday')
  117.                                                 {$dzien_tyg = 'Poniedziałek';$D=1;}
  118.                                                 ElseIf($dzien_tyg == 'Tuesday')
  119.                                                 {$dzien_tyg = 'Wtorek';$D=2;}
  120.                                                 ElseIf($dzien_tyg == 'Wednesday')
  121.                                                 {$dzien_tyg = 'Środa';$D=3;}
  122.                                                 ElseIf($dzien_tyg == 'Thursday')
  123.                                                 {$dzien_tyg = 'Czwartek';$D=4;}
  124.                                                 ElseIf($dzien_tyg == 'Friday')
  125.                                                 {$dzien_tyg = 'Piątek';$D=5;}
  126.                                                 ElseIf($dzien_tyg == 'Saturday')
  127.                                                 {$dzien_tyg = 'Poniedziałek';$D=1;$data = $data + 172800;$Tydzien=$Tydzien+1;}//Przeskakuje na poniedziałek
  128.                                                 ElseIf($dzien_tyg == 'Sunday')
  129.                                                 {$dzien_tyg = 'Poniedziałek';$D=1;$data = $data + 86400;$Tydzien=$Tydzien+1;}//Przeskakuje na poniedziałek, ma miejsce tylko jesli załadowano w niedzielę.
  130.  
  131.                                                
  132.                                                
  133.                                                
  134.                                                 $wynik = mysqli_query($link, "SELECT DISTINCT `Zast_Nau_Id` FROM `Zastepstwa` Where `Tydzien` = {$Tydzien} AND `Dzien` = {$D} ORDER BY `Zast_Nau_Id`")
  135.                                                     or die('Błąd zapytania');
  136.                                              
  137.                                                     if(mysqli_num_rows($wynik) > 0) {
  138. +
  139.                                                        
  140.                                                         $b++;
  141.                                                        
  142.                                                        
  143.                                                         //Wyświetla dzien tygodnia oraz dzien mc
  144.                                                         $dzien = $dzien_tyg.'('.date("d,m",$data).')'.'<br>';
  145.                                                        
  146.                                                         while($row = mysqli_fetch_assoc($wynik)) {
  147.                                                            
  148.                                                             IF(($c % 3 == 0) or $c == 0){
  149.                                                                 //Sprawia, że elementy poruszają sie
  150.                                                                 $q++;
  151.                                                                 Echo '<table class="table" id="pokaz'.$c / 3 .'" style="display: block">
  152.                                                                         <tr>
  153.                                                                             <th>'.$dzien_tyg.'</th>
  154.                                                                             <th>('.date("d/m",$data).')</th>
  155.                                                                             <th>('.date("Y",$data).') </th>
  156.                                                                         </tr>';
  157.                                                             }
  158.                                                             $Zast_Nau = Get_User($row['Zast_Nau_Id']);//Wyciaga dane nauczyciela
  159.                                                             //Wypisuje Imie i Nazwisko
  160.                                                            
  161.                                                             echo '
  162.                                                                 <td>
  163.                                                                     <table class="table">
  164.                                                                         <thead>
  165.                                                                          
  166.                                                                             <tr>
  167.                                                                                 <th>#</th>
  168.                                                                                 <th colspan="4">'.$Zast_Nau['User_FName'].' '.$Zast_Nau['User_SName'].'</th>
  169.                                                                                
  170.                                                                             </tr>
  171.                                                                         </thead>
  172.                                                                    
  173.                                                             ';
  174.                                                                    
  175.                                                                  
  176.                                                             $wynik1 = mysqli_query($link, "SELECT * FROM `zastepstwa` WHERE `Zast_Nau_ID` =  {$row['Zast_Nau_Id']} AND `Tydzien` = {$Tydzien} AND `Dzien` = {$D} ORDER BY `Godz` ")
  177.                                                             or die('Błąd zapytania');
  178.                                                    
  179.                                                             if(mysqli_num_rows($wynik1) > 0) {
  180.                                                                 while($row = mysqli_fetch_assoc($wynik1)) {
  181.                                                                     $klasa = mysqli_query($link, "SELECT * FROM `klasy` WHERE `Id` =  {$row['Klasa']}")
  182.                                                                     or die('Błąd zapytania');
  183.                                                                     $klasaw = mysqli_fetch_assoc($klasa);
  184.                                                                    
  185.                                                                     //Wyswietla zastepstwa` dla danego nauczyciela
  186.                                                                     echo '<tr class="'.$klasaw['kolor'].'">
  187.                                                                             <td>Lekcja '.$row['Godz'].'</td>
  188.                                                                             <td>'.$row['Nazwa'].'</td>
  189.                                                                             <td>'.$klasaw['Nazwa'].'</td>
  190.                                                                             <td>Grupa '.$row['Grupa'].'</td>
  191.                                                                             <td>Sala '.$row['Sala'].'</td>
  192.                                                                            
  193.                                                                     ';
  194.                                                                     echo '</tr>';
  195.                                                                 }
  196.                                                             }
  197.                                                            
  198.                                                             echo '</table>';
  199.                                                         echo '</td>';
  200.                                                    
  201.                                                         $c++;
  202.                                                         }
  203.                                                        
  204.                                                        
  205.                                                        
  206.                                                        
  207.                                                     }
  208.                                                
  209.                                                 $a++;
  210.                                             }
  211.                                            
  212.                                             echo '<div id ="count" style="display: none" >'.$q.'</div> </table>'
  213.                                        
  214.     ?>
  215.                     <div class="panel panel-yellow">
  216.                         <div class="panel-heading">
  217.                            <center> W tej chwili stystem nie może wyświetlić Aktualności ....</center>
  218.                         </div>
  219.                         <div class="panel-body">
  220.                             <center><p> Ehh... Znowu nic się niedzieje, a może o czymś nie wiem?</p></center>
  221.                         </div>
  222.                         <div class="panel-footer">
  223.                              <center> ---/---</center>
  224.                         </div>
  225.                     </div>
  226.                    
  227.                     <div class="panel panel-red">
  228.                         <div class="panel-heading">
  229.                            <center> Za chwilę nastąpi przeładowanie strony</center>
  230.                         </div>
  231.                     </div>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ement